@P4ck0 It sounds like you’re experiencing some persistent issues with your Presence Sensor FP2 detecting false “presence” events due to interference from fans or similar objects. I understand how frustrating that can be!
Since you’ve already marked the fan as an interference source, here are a few additional steps you might consider for improving the accuracy of your sensor:
-
Reevaluate the Installation Location: Ensure that the sensor is installed at an optimal height and angle. Make sure it’s free from direct disruptions from fans, mirrors, or metal objects.
-
Adjust Sensitivity Settings: Sometimes, fine-tuning the sensitivity can help. Lowering the sensitivity might reduce false alerts from moving objects like fans.
-
Space Intelligent Learning: Conduct this process when the area is unoccupied. It can help minimize background noise interference.
-
Check Entrances and Exits Configuration: Properly setting up these zones is critical for accurate detection.
-
Reconfigure Detection Areas: Sometimes, slightly adjusting the detection zones can help reduce false detections.

Try setting the entry/exit zone. I did this 1 or 2 weeks ago, didn’t have any ghost since.
I got working! I did move the sensor. The made/drew the hallway around the fan, set the fan as interference zone. Also the exit part, no more issues! Thank you!
